The Role of Safety Sensors in Daily Use
Those twin devices near the floor? They’re your first line of defence. Even a 2mm misalignment can break their infrared connection, tricking the system into thinking there’s an obstacle. Spiderwebs on lenses or loose brackets often cause false alarms. During maintenance, technicians frequently find reversed cables or chewed wires—simple fixes that prevent major headaches.

Interpreting LED Flash Codes and Their Meanings
Each blink sequence tells a story. For instance, a single flash often means broken wiring, while two quick flashes hint at reversed cables. Here’s a cheat sheet for common patterns:
Flashes | Issue | Quick Fix |
---|---|---|
1 | Disconnected wires | Check terminal connections |
2 | Reversed sensor wires | Swap black/white cables |
4 | Misaligned sensors | Adjust brackets |
5 | Overheated motor | Let system cool |
Insights from Brands: LiftMaster, Chamberlain and More
Top brands like LiftMaster use identical diagnostics—their wall consoles display codes matching number of flashes mean. Chamberlain models might show five blinks during motor stress. Always cross-check patterns with your manual—some variations exist between models.
Remember: four flashes usually mean sensor eyes need realignment. A simple twist of their brackets often solves it. But if you spot six flashes? That’s circuit failure—time to call the pros. These codes aren’t just random—they’re your shortcut to safer, smarter troubleshooting.

Realigning Photo Eyes and Cleaning Sensor Lenses
Start with the basics. Wipe sensor lenses using a dry microfiber cloth—dust or cobwebs often disrupt the infrared beam. Gently twist the mounting brackets until both units face each other directly. A steady green light means you’ve nailed the alignment.
Inspecting Wiring: Troubleshooting Shorts and Disconnections
Follow the wires from sensors to the control panel, paying special attention to the sensor wire. Look for:
- Frayed insulation or chew marks (hello, curious possums!)
- Staples biting into cables – common in DIY installations
- Loose terminal connections – tighten with a screwdriver

Q: What causes a garage door opener light to blink repeatedly?
A: Blinking lights often signal misaligned safety sensors, faulty wiring, or obstructions blocking the photo eyes. LiftMaster and Chamberlain models use specific flash patterns to indicate issues like voltage drops or motor strain.
Q: How do I check if my safety sensors are properly aligned?
A: Look for steady indicator lights on both sensors. If one flashes or appears dim, gently adjust their positions until the lenses face each other directly. Wipe dirt off the lenses with a soft cloth for clearer signal transmission.
Q: Why does my Chamberlain opener’s LED blink 10 times?
A: Ten flashes typically mean the travel module needs resetting. Hold the “learn” button for six seconds until the light turns off. Reprogram remotes afterward – this often resolves control board communication errors.
Q: Can frayed wires really cause a garage door light to blink?
A: Absolutely. Rodents, staples, or wear can expose wiring, creating shorts. Inspect connections from the opener to sensors and wall controls. Use electrical tape for minor damage, but replace fully severed wires to restore proper function.
